Naomi Ashley Biography
With her gorgeous cream-and-Kahlua voice, Chicago's Naomi Ashley is a dazzling performer who brings her songs to startling, vibrant life. When she's singing, she disappears into the song. Her pitch-perfect voice has the ability to convey pitch perfect emotional life. The music she makes is intimate, plainspoken and gorgeously sung – drawing on the American folk, blues and country traditions – which surge with all the contradictory impulses of real, imperfect life. Her newest album "Love Bug" was released in February 2024.
She is a 3-time recipient of grants from the Chicago Artist Assistance Program and Illinois Arts Council for her albums 'Trying to Fly' (2013) and 'Another Year or So' (2007).
A cross-genre collaborator, Naomi has performed & created original works with writer/spoken word performer David Kodeski, poetry slam founder Marc Smith and Hungarian born/Chicago visual artist Zsofia Otvos. She also is lead singer of the Pretenders tribute band, Real Pretenders.
Naomi's band is made up of Chicago music scene veterans: Andon Davis (guitar), Cathie Van Wert (violin), Michael Krayniak (bass) and Paul Bivans (drums).
